Marriage* | 12 January 1773 | Little Cawthorpe, Lincolnshire, England; John Jacklin of this Parish Husbandman Bachelor and Elizabeth Swindall of this Parish Spinster Married in this Church by Licence this twelfth Day of January in the Year One Thousand Seven Hundred and seventy three by me L Tytihe This Marriage was solemnized between us John Jacklin Elizabeth Swindall her mark In the Presence of John Glover John Kent his mark;Bride=Elizabeth Swindall3,4 |

(Beneficiary) Will | 3 May 1792 | South Somercotes, Lincolnshire, England; This is the last Will and Testament of me Robt Jacklin of South Somercotes in the county of Lincoln Farmer First I give to my son John Jacklin all that House and Homestead contining half an Acre of Land it Stands on, also One close of Pasture Land containing One Acre also half an Acre of Meadow Land in South field and One Acre in the Ings all in the Parish of South Somercotes aforesaid in consideration of which he is to Pay Twenty Pounds of lawfull money Equally betwixt my two Sons Nicholas and Thomas Jacklin within twelve months after my decease Item I give and devise to my Son George Jacklin a close of Pasture Land containing three Acres more or less lying and being in the Parish of North Somercotes Out of which he is to Pay the sum of Thirty Pounds of lawfull money Equally betwixt my above said two Sons Nicholas and Thomas Jacklin within twelve calendar months after my Decease Item I give to my Son John’s Daughter called Elizabeth half a Dozen Silver Teaspoons Item, I give to my son Nicholas Jacklin thirty five Pounds of Lawfull money to be Paid by my Executor hereafter mentioned twelve calendar months after my Decease and my Son John to have all my wearing Apparell Also I give and bequeath to Samantation Bilton of South Somercotes Five Pounds of Lawfull money to be Pd. Twelve months after my Decease and a further Sum of Ten Pounds to the said Samantation Bilton to Defray the Expences [sic] of my Burial which is to be red by her Discretion, to be Pd. One month after my Decease Item I give all the rest residue and remainder of my goods chattels Personal Estate and Effects whatsoever after payment of my Just Debts and Legacys before mentioned I give and bequeath to and for his Own use and I do hereby make and appoint him, Vis, my Son Thomas Jacklin Sole Executor of this my Last Will and Testament in Witness Whereof I have here unto Set my Hand and Seal this third Day of May In the Year of Our Lord One Thousand Seven Hundred and ninety Two Robert Jacklin his mark Signed Sealed Published and declared by the said Testator Robt Jacklin as and for his Last Will and Testament in the Presance [sic] of us who in his presence at his request and in the Presance [sic] of Each Other have hereunto Set Our Names as witnesses thereto Robt Emerson Mary Bilton John Willows;Principal=Robert Jacklin6 |
